It was founded by Blair Adams, a tall, imposing, bearded man, and his wife Regina, who according to one former member, had broken away from a Pentecostal church in Austin a few years before. And as long as the leader is allowed to act without any checks and balances, they tend to become more and more domineering., Homestead Heritage has made new members sign and notarize a resolution obtained by the Observer, which states, among other things, that each openly, voluntarily, under no coercion agrees, even should [they] leave the fellowship to never bring before the public outside our church any disagreement the individual may have with the church, any accusations of wrongdoing or any charge or suit or court action against any of its members., It says all disputes should be settled within [italics theirs] the confines of the church covenant., Tellingly, it also states: Since the church is the Bride of Christ, we do not view its marriage relationship to God as a public spectacle; nor for us is religion an agent, or the proper province, of the corporate State and its investigative, police and judicial services..
